MEMO — To the incoming Director of Operations, Fenwick Alloys

Welcome. First item on your desk: the Q4 inventory write-down. We are writing off 18% of the Tarnbeck warehouse stock — mostly obsolete Corvane fittings superseded by the new line. Book impact roughly one month's gross margin. Audit committee has been notified; Calder in Finance holds the schedules. No further write-downs anticipated this year, but Tarnbeck storage practices need review. Context on how this affects our forward plans is set out below.

management briefing: Project Zorix slips by six weeks because of the audit delay.

Onboarding: Cold Storage Archival at Mistral Peak Systems

Buckets untouched for 180 days move to the Glacierline tier automatically. Before archiving manually, confirm the retention tag and notify the data steward channel. Never delete lifecycle rules — suspend them instead. Restores take up to twelve hours. To authorize an archival job, enter the recovery passphrase provided below.

vault phrase of kaduf-baweg = norael-julox-raleth-wenok-eliir-ulamir-ulair-norwyn-rusion

Handover Note — from Ilse to Marco (cc: Board)

Marco, the big open item is the Torvane plant capacity call. We've been running at 92% for two quarters, and the choice is between a second line at Torvane or shifting volume to the Kestrel site. CapEx models favour Kestrel slightly, but the Torvane team has the better track record. I'd lean Torvane, honestly. Either way, decide before the supplier window closes. Full reasoning is in the confidential note below.

board note of kadug-tawig: Only 5 of the 100 pilot accounts renewed Oliath, so a churn review is set for April 15.

## Building Access — Spares Room (Hullbrook Annex)

Contractors: the spare hardware room is down the east corridor on the ground floor, third door on the left. Sign in at the front desk first and grab a visitor lanyard. Anything you take out, jot it in the blue logbook — yes, even the little stuff. The door self-locks, so don't wedge it. To get in, punch in the code below.

staff pass of hagug-taguf = bdg-HJ-9